Regarding NDMP GUI,
Do you have a TOC created? In order to use the GUI you need to make
sure that the TOC is created and used when you perform the backups.
With a TOC you can technically use any client's GUI to access the NAS
device and see the files.

Since this is a Windows Client, I would go into the the GUI BAClient and
then go to Edit>Preferences
Then under the Backup tab, uncheck the box Backup All Local File
Systems.
Then select only the file systems that you want to backup.

One thing that you can do which might take a while is to query the
content of the volumes for each primary storage pool volume.
q content {volumename} copied=no
That will display a list of files that were not copied.
In addition you can use the q occupancy command.

>From cmd line
cd /etc/sysconfig
iptables -I INPUT -p tcp --dport 1500 -j ACCEPT
service iptables save
You can add other TCP ports (1580, 1501) in the same way.
